Transaction 07a91a17eb6043497c00635a5eb22e70275dda705bd3177ca93ae190f6df1236
2 Input
2 Outputs
- 07a91a17eb6043497c00635a5eb22e70275dda705bd3177ca93ae190f6df1236:0
- 07a91a17eb6043497c00635a5eb22e70275dda705bd3177ca93ae190f6df1236:1
value 89443872
address 12AykG39cK5BBxc65F6pXvwXStii99qGjd
value 121913307
address 1PSVStVv4wxuhq1eL12tYMneDCW5YstHZb